For minor cases, a dental bridge could be the best option, addressing one to three lost teeth in a row. For multiple gaps, partials could offer a solution and rebuild your smile. Finally, a complete denture or CD could be custom-made. While most complete dentures and partials are removable, they could be supported with dental implants. Dental implants essentially look and function like natural teeth, and stimulate bone preservation in your maxilla and mandible and facial structure following losing a tooth.
